Dolores Mary Eileen O'Riordan was an Irish musician, singer and songwriter. She was best known as the lead vocalist and lyricist for the alternative rock band the Cranberries. One of the most recognizable voices in rock in the 1990s, she was known for her lilting mezzo-soprano voice, signature yodel, … See more Dolores Mary Eileen O'Riordan was born on 6 September 1971 in Ballybricken, County Limerick, the youngest of nine children, two of whom died in infancy. Dolores joined The Cranberries – then called ‘The Cranberry Saw Us,” when she was a teenager, after spotting an advert for a female singer in a rock band. During a 1995 interview for Rolling Stone, bandmate Noel Hogan said: “Dolores came in with her keyboard, and she had really short hair, and she was very small.” gloucester bid areaWebThe First 3 songs of the Cranberries set from November 8, 1993 at the Horizontal Boogie Bar in Rochester New York.
